AmideeThis is a lovely place to go for a night or two to just relax. Also a pet friendly place, so that makes is ideal for me! The front desk are really helpful and you can add them onto your wechat to contact them directly anytime. They provide all essentials to be comfortable. I did ask if I could have a kettle for inside my tent, for coffee, which they were able to provide for me. Dinner options, you can choose chicken hot pot or the crawfish hot pot at their reception, which you can do yourself by your tent, or tell them you’d like to cook it in their dining area. Otherwise you can also barbecue your own things at your camp sight. It’s suggested to take your own food to bbq there, as their choices are limited. They did provide me with some sweet potato when I asked, and the chicken hot pot was really tasty and filling! The tent was clean, comfortable and has AC. We stayed in the smallest tents they provide, and it was perfect for what we needed. They have a swimming pool facility that is open from 4:30-6:30pm only. It would be nice if was available in the morning as well!! There’s not a lot to do in the surrounding area of the resort. You can do fishing, go for walks through the forest along the stream. I suggest to take some activity things to do like badminton or other board games etc. There are great play areas for kids, and fun slides are incorporated into the designs of some of the rooms. There are plenty different types of tent facilities and some have some really nice privacy looking onto the stream and have some outdoor hot spring tubs (plunge pool). The small tent porches don’t have privacy, but they are adequate for a short stay in nature. Getting there is easy by didi or hired car, getting back you just need to make your search on the app more wide because the location is a bit isolated from busy areas, but otherwise that’s also not a problem.
